CEP72 Activators

Phosphatidylinositol 3,4,5-trisphosphate (PIP3), N6-(4-Hydroxybenzyl)adenosine, and 8-CPT-cAMP are signaling molecules that have a potential to enhance CEP72 function indirectly by activating specific pathways that are part of cell cycle progression and centrosome duplication. For instance, PIP3 activates the AKT/mTOR pathway which is known to regulate these processes. Olomoucine is a CDK1 inhibitor that causes cell cycle arrest, potentially increasing the necessity for the function of CEP72 in centrosome duplication. Similarly, VX-680 is an Aurora A kinase inhibitor that, by disrupting normal centrosome maturation and separation, could potentially enhance the function of CEP72.

On the other hand, compounds like Olomoucine, VX-680 (Tozasertib), BI 2536, LY294002, U0126, Rapamycin, Nutlin-3, and PD0332991 (Palbociclib) are inhibitors of various proteins that play key roles in cell cycle progression and centrosome duplication. By inhibiting these proteins, these compounds could potentially disrupt normal cell cycle progression or centrosome maturation and separation, potentially enhancing the function of CEP72.
